Studley Rose provides residential, nursing care and respite care, also suitable for those living with dementia, for up to 65 residents within a warm and welcoming environment.

The home has been purposefully built and carefully designed to offer first-class facilities – it’s a place where residents can comfortably feel at home, with everything they could wish for available to them.

Creating a sense of community in which residents can feel they belong is core to the Studley Rose ethos. The team builds strong relationships and takes pride in providing quality care, personalised to suit individual needs.

Support you may be entitled to

If you chose a care home based in England, you may be eligible for NHS Funded Nursing Care (FNC), which helps cover the cost of nursing. This is worth £254.06 per week and is usually paid directly to the care home.

Review from Keith P (Son of Resident) published on 9 February 2023 Submitted via Website • Report
Overall Experience 4.0 out of 5
Studley Rose provides a safe, caring and clean environment with friendly staff who always appear to do their best to support the residents and visitors. The resident's rooms are good, although bland standards. A variety of different small and large communal rooms helps make the stay more interesting.
In general, my mother appears to be well cared for, and when there was a medical emergency, it was very well managed. I would like to see a bit more structure to the care plan and feedback to the family. There have been some changes in staff which may have affected continuity, and I believe the current team are fully committed to improving this aspect. Social activities for the residents appear to be enjoyable, with special attention on birthdays, Christmas etc. There has also been an effort to allocate some useful tasks, and if maintained, this should give a greater sense of purpose and engagement to the residents. So, overall good, and keep up these improvements - five stars next time.

Detailed Breakdown of Review Score

The maximum Review Score for a Care Home is 10, which is made up from the Average Rating of Reviews (maximum of 5 points) and the Number of Reviews (maximum of 5 points) in the last 24 months:

  1. 5 Points are available for the Average Rating from all Reviews in the last 24 months. The Average Rating of 4.910 for Studley Rose Care Home is calculated as follows: ( (303 Excellents x 5) + (28 Goods x 4) + (1 Satisfactorys x 3) ) ÷ 332 Ratings = 4.91
  2. 5 Points are available for the number of Positive Reviews in the last 24 months. A Positive Review is defined as any Review with an 'Overall Experience' of '4' or '5' (out of a max rating '5'). The 5 Points relating to the number of positive Reviews for Studley Rose Care Home is based on 28 positive Reviews in the last 24 months and is calculated as per below:

    The 5 points available are broken down as follows:

    1. 4 points are available for the first 10 Positive Reviews in the last 24 months; 3 points for the first Positive Review, and then 0.125 Points for each of the next four Positive Reviews and then 0.1 Points for the next five Positive Reviews. (1st = 3.000, 2nd = 0.125, 3rd = 0.125, 4th = 0.125, 5th = 0.125, 6th = 0.100, 7th = 0.100, 8th = 0.100, 9th = 0.100, 10th = 0.100) 3 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.125 + 0.1 + 0.1 + 0.1 + 0.1 + 0.1 = 4
    2. 1 point is available for the number of Positive Reviews reaching 20% of the registered maximum number of service users in the last 24 months. If this number is partially reached, then that proportion of 1 point is given. eg a Care Home registered for a maximum of 50 service users has to reach 10 Positive Reviews to receive 1 point, if it has 7 reviews it will receive 0.7 points. 20% of the 65 registered maximum number of service users is 13, which has been reached with 28 Positive reviews. Points = 1
  3. When a Review is submitted by someone who has previously submitted a Review, only the latest Review will count towards the Review Score.
  4. If a Care Home does not have a review in the last 24 months, then it will not have a Review Score.
